> Why do manufacturers make such lousy stock seats?

After having a Corbin on my ST for so long I find it very difficult to go
back to the softer stock seats that the manufacturers supply. So much so
that I'm looking at ordering a Corbin or Sargent for both the Guzzi and the
K1200.

I can understand the manufacturers using the seat pans and upholstery
materials that they do. It keeps down weight and manufacturing costs. I also
appreciate that the OE seats are designed as much for form as for function.
But surely the closed cell foam used by the seat specialist companies can't
be all that more expensive than the useless soft foam the factories use. The
seats on the 955 STs would end up as a thin layer of compressed foam pancake
after just a couple of hundred miles.
